SYMPTOM
LOSS OF IGNITION RUN ONLY
WHEN MONITORED
With the ignition in the run only position the ORC monitors the ORC Run Only Driver circuit for proper system voltage.
SET CONDITION
If the voltage on the ORC Run Only Driver circuit drops below 4.5 volts, the code will set.
POSSIBLE CAUSES
- ACM, loss of ignition run only
- ACM, ORC run only circuit open
- FCM, ORC run only circuit open
- IPM, ORC run only circuit open
- ORC run only driver circuit open
- FCM, ORC run only circuit short
- IPM, ORC run only circuit short
- ACM, ORC run only circuit short
- ORC run only circuit short
- High battery voltage
- ORC run only over voltage
- Stored code or intermittent condition
- Active code present
